Below explains how to organize proposal sections and line items to create clearer, more professional proposals. Learn how to structure sections, arrange products and services, and manage line item details so merchants can present pricing and proposal information in a way that is easy for customers to review and understand.
Adding more Items or Sections
Line items you add to your Proposal are organized into Sections. As soon as you add your first line item it will show inside of a section. Give your section a name to organize your items:
After you've added at least one line item, you can then save your Proposal. Click the blue "SAVE PROPOSAL" button in the top-right corner. After saving the Proposal, it will go from being a "Draft Proposal" to a "NEW" saved Proposal, and a new Proposal ID number will be assigned:
Continue adding line items and sections (you can add more sections after adding your first line item) to your Proposal. Click the "+" button above or below your first line item to add a new item or section above or below it. Click the "+" button in the bottom-right corner to add a new item or section to the bottom of the Proposal:
After adding multiple line items and sections to the Proposal, use the drag-and-drop functionality to re-order them to better organize the Proposal the way you want. Make sure to save your changes when finished:
Something to consider doing to increase your communication with your customer is utilizing Custom Line Item Notes. With this text entry field, you are able to append information regarding your items right onto each specific product. These notes are not only visible to your customers on the Proposal, but they also show in the Order, the Work Order dowloaded from the Order, and under the Product portion of the item's Production card:
Note: While the Custom Line Item Notes will carry over as mentioned above, the Proposal Sections are only present on the Proposals, and will not carry over to the Order and Production process.
